> > Can a whole pattern be assigned to a pad and then be triggered as
> > though it was one note like a sample?  If so, do you have to wait
> > until the entire pattern has played before triggering another?
> 
> There's not a function in the box at this time for this particular
> feature, but If you read my answer below to your other question you 
may
> see some ways with combining several parts to a track that you may 
able
> to accomplish what your after.
> > 
> > Can different tracks in a pattern be assigned to mute groups so 
that
> > you can mute an entire group by muting only one of the mute keys?
> 
> This can be accomplished by coping several tracks down to one track 
and
> assigning your destination track's MIDI channel to Multi (each of 
the 16
> tracks can have 16 MIDI channels of discrete data). This will allow 
you
> with one mute button push to bring in or take out several tracks at
> once.
